Paramore is an American rock band from Franklin, Tennessee, formed in 2004. The set consists of lead vocalist Hayley Williams, bassist Jeremy Davis, and guitarist Taylor York. The group released its debut album All We Live Is Falling in 2005, and its second album Riot! in 2007, which was certified Platinum in the US and Gold in Australia, Canada, New Zealand, and the UK.

Paramore- Conquering Pop Punk
Places outside the US, UK and Australia probably saw the massive increase in Paramore merch after the film release of Twilight. The songs Decode and I Caught Myself became prominently featured in the film`s soundtrack. Undoubtedly though, with the band member`s intense love for music, they would likely take offence at being known simply as the ring that sang for Twilight.
